Yes, Adobe XD is available for Mac devices running macOS 10.14 or later. It is a powerful and intuitive user experience (UX) design tool that allows designers to create prototypes, wireframes, and user interfaces for websites, mobile apps, and other digital products.

Key Features of Adobe XD for Mac

  • Intuitive Interface: XD’s user-friendly interface makes it easy for designers of all levels to quickly create and iterate on designs.
  • Rapid Prototyping: Create interactive prototypes that simulate the look and feel of your designs on different devices.
  • Collaboration Tools: Share and collaborate on designs with team members in real-time.
  • Built-in Asset Management: Store and organize design assets, such as images, fonts, and color swatches, within the app.
  • Third-Party Integrations: Connect XD with other Adobe Creative Cloud apps, such as Photoshop and Illustrator, for seamless workflow.

System Requirements for Adobe XD for Mac

  • Operating System: macOS 10.14 or later
  • Processor: 64-bit multi-core Intel processor with 64-bit support
  • Memory (RAM): 8GB (16GB recommended)
  • Graphics Card: OpenGL 3.2-capable graphics card with 1GB of VRAM (2GB recommended)
  • Hard Disk Space: 2GB of available hard-disk space
  • Display: 1280×800 display (1920×1080 recommended)

Alternatives to Adobe XD for Mac

  • Figma: A cloud-based UX design tool with similar features to XD.
  • Sketch: A vector-based design tool specifically designed for Mac devices.
  • InVision: A prototyping tool that allows designers to create interactive prototypes and collaborate with stakeholders.
  • Proto.io: A prototyping tool that specializes in creating high-fidelity prototypes for mobile and web applications.

Tips for Using Adobe XD for Mac

  • Use the Repeat Grid: Create repeating elements, such as lists and tables, quickly and easily.
  • Leverage the Auto-Layout Feature: Automatically adjust the layout of your designs based on the content size.
  • Explore the Symbols Panel: Create and reuse design elements to maintain consistency throughout your projects.
  • Utilize Plugins: Enhance the functionality of XD by installing third-party plugins from the Adobe Exchange Marketplace.
  • Take Advantage of Cloud Collaboration: Share and collaborate on designs with team members in real-time using Adobe Creative Cloud.

Q: Is Adobe XD free to use?
A: Adobe XD offers a free plan with limited features. For access to premium features, such as unlimited prototypes and cloud collaboration, a paid subscription is required.

Q: What file formats does Adobe XD support?
A: Adobe XD supports a variety of file formats, including XD, PNG, JPG, SVG, and PDF.

Q: Can I use Adobe XD without an internet connection?
A: While Adobe XD requires an internet connection for initial installation and activation, you can work offline after that. However, certain features, such as cloud collaboration and access to third-party plugins, require an internet connection.
